Putul appointed to WHO advisory panel

Saima Wazed Hossain, daughter of Prime Minister Sheikh Hasina has been appointed in the World Health Organisation (WHO) advisory panel on mental health as its expert adviser.

Prime Minister’s Special Assistant Mahbubul Hoque Shakil confirmed The Daily Star of her appointment.

Saima known as Putul in Bangladesh who also advocates for New York-based Autism Speaks will serve in the 25-member experts’ panel for four years, he added.

He said the panel will directly advise the WHO chief on mental health issues without any remuneration.

Putul is the chair of the new national advisory committee on autism, meant to raise awareness of the developmental disorder in Bangladesh and in South Asia.
